A) Complete the table of values for x + y = 6 Х -2 -1 0 1 2 3 y

Mathematics
1 answer:
-BARSIC- [3]3 years ago
5 0

Answer:

8 , 7 , 6 , 5 , 4 , 3

Step-by-step explanation:

Insert your x into the equation, then simplify for y.

Which of these IS a Pythagorean triple? 11,60,62 6,8,15 5,11,12 18,80,82
oksano4ka [1.4K]

Answer:

18,80,82

Step-by-step explanation:

82^2= 6724

18^2+ 80^2= 6724

The square of the largest number is equal to the sum of the squares of the two smaller numbers.
